The Sedan City Council set interview dates for several open municipal positions: street laborer and summer-help interviews are scheduled for May 26, 2026 at 5:30 PM, and office-clerk interviews for May 27, 2026 at 5:30 PM at City Hall. The council noted that lifeguard positions were already filled, while the police officer opening had received no applications so far.
Police Chief William Tunstall said he had reached out to two additional potential applicants to solicit interest in the open police officer position. The council asked staff to proceed with scheduled interviews and to continue outreach for the police vacancy.
